Transaction 80f5469089b2b663125ff8cf8f6779d45ba64921d9c5449389fb1ff0c1107dbd
1 Input
1 Output
-
80f5469089b2b663125ff8cf8f6779d45ba64921d9c5449389fb1ff0c1107dbd:0
- value
- 8667313
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 28337454f740634371c27dcc5dac7356a6248bac OP_EQUAL
- address
- 35MabLFxprFjKHKHJJajQNrsTkG2M9zeud